Global SaaS businesses that receive stablecoin payments often need to convert those funds to fiat for operational expenses like payroll, contractor payments, and software subscriptions. DogPay offers a streamlined workflow for OTC settlement: companies can transfer stablecoins from their wallet to DogPay's supported infrastructure, initiate a conversion via integrated OTC partners, and have the resulting fiat credited to a global account. From there, funds can be allocated to virtual cards for team spend or withdrawn to local bank accounts. This process reduces the friction of manual exchanges and bank delays. For example, a SaaS company with clients paying in USDC can use DogPay to settle those funds into USD or EUR, then issue dedicated cards to contractors for marketing or development costs.
